ALT Linux Bugzilla
– Attachment 16734 Details for
Bug 51325
Cosmic DE 1.0.0 on loongarch64
New bug
|
Search
|
[?]
|
Help
Register
|
Log In
[x]
|
Forgot Password
Login:
[x]
|
EN
|
RU
[patch]
cosmic-greeter nix crate patch
comsic-greeter-alt0.2.patch (text/plain), 2.65 KB, created by
Ilya Sorochan
on 2024-08-29 12:23:28 MSK
(
hide
)
Description:
cosmic-greeter nix crate patch
Filename:
MIME Type:
Creator:
Ilya Sorochan
Created:
2024-08-29 12:23:28 MSK
Size:
2.65 KB
patch
obsolete
>From bd9da4eb33c24dbf898ecb41f18f9d1505db829e Mon Sep 17 00:00:00 2001 >From: Ilya Sorochan <k0tran@altlinux.org> >Date: Thu, 22 Aug 2024 18:08:05 +0300 >Subject: [PATCH] 1.0.0-alt0.2.alpha.1 > >- Add patch for old nix crate version >--- > ...c-greeter-1.0.0-alt-0.26-nix-loongarch64.patch | 15 +++++++++++++++ > cosmic-greeter.spec | 10 ++++++++-- > 2 files changed, 23 insertions(+), 2 deletions(-) > create mode 100644 cosmic-greeter-1.0.0-alt-0.26-nix-loongarch64.patch > >diff --git a/cosmic-greeter-1.0.0-alt-0.26-nix-loongarch64.patch b/cosmic-greeter-1.0.0-alt-0.26-nix-loongarch64.patch >new file mode 100644 >index 00000000..763eca6e >--- /dev/null >+++ b/cosmic-greeter-1.0.0-alt-0.26-nix-loongarch64.patch >@@ -0,0 +1,15 @@ >+Bring support of loongarch64 to nix 0.26 >+ >+diff --git a/cosmic-session-1.0.0.alpha.1-cargo/vendor/nix-0.26.4/src/sys/ioctl/linux.rs b/cosmic-session-1.0.0.alpha.1-cargo/vendor/nix-0.26.4/src/sys/ioctl/linux.rs >+--- a/cosmic-session-1.0.0.alpha.1-cargo/vendor/nix-0.26.4/src/sys/ioctl/linux.rs >++++ b/cosmic-session-1.0.0.alpha.1-cargo/vendor/nix-0.26.4/src/sys/ioctl/linux.rs >+@@ -42,7 +42,8 @@ mod consts { >+ target_arch = "x86_64", >+ target_arch = "aarch64", >+ target_arch = "riscv32", >+- target_arch = "riscv64" >++ target_arch = "riscv64", >++ target_arch = "loongarch64" >+ ))] >+ mod consts { >+ #[doc(hidden)] >diff --git a/cosmic-greeter.spec b/cosmic-greeter.spec >index dba3da0c..ccd3cc20 100644 >--- a/cosmic-greeter.spec >+++ b/cosmic-greeter.spec >@@ -8,7 +8,7 @@ > > Name: cosmic-greeter > Version: %ver_major.0 >-Release: alt0.1%beta >+Release: alt0.2%beta > > Summary: COSMIC Greeter > License: GPL-3.0 >@@ -24,6 +24,7 @@ Source: %name-%version%beta.tar > %endif > Source1: %name-%version%beta-cargo.tar > Patch10: cosmic-term-1.0.0-alt-linux-raw-sys-char-loongarch64.patch >+Patch11: cosmic-greeter-1.0.0-alt-0.26-nix-loongarch64.patch > > Requires: greetd cosmic-comp > >@@ -48,8 +49,10 @@ cargo vendor | sed 's/^directory = ".*"/directory = "vendor"/g' > .cargo/config. > tar -cf %_sourcedir/%name-%version%beta-cargo.tar .cargo/ vendor/} > > %patch10 -p1 >+%patch11 -p2 > sed -i -e 's/"files":{[^}]*}/"files":{}/' \ >- vendor/linux-raw-sys/.cargo-checksum.json >+ vendor/linux-raw-sys/.cargo-checksum.json \ >+ vendor/nix-0.26.4/.cargo-checksum.json > > %build > export RUSTFLAGS="${RUSTFLAGS} -g" >@@ -71,6 +74,9 @@ just rootdir=%buildroot install > %doc README* > > %changelog >+* Thu Aug 22 2024 Ilya Sorochan <k0tran@altlinux.org> 1.0.0-alt0.2.alpha.1 >+- Add patch for old nix crate version >+ > * Sun Aug 18 2024 Yuri N. Sedunov <aris@altlinux.org> 1.0.0-alt0.1.alpha.1 > - first build for Sisyphus (epoch-1.0.0-alpha.1-5-g3679ee5) > >-- >2.42.2 >
You cannot view the attachment while viewing its details because your browser does not support IFRAMEs.
View the attachment on a separate page
.
View Attachment As Diff
View Attachment As Raw
Actions:
View
|
Diff
Attachments on
bug 51325
:
16734
|
16735
|
16736
|
16737
|
16738
|
16739
|
16740
|
16741
|
16742
|
16743
|
16744
|
16745
|
16746
|
16747
|
16748
|
16749
|
16750
|
16751
|
16752
|
16934
|
16935
|
16936
|
16937
|
16938
|
16939
|
16940
|
17405
|
17406
|
17407
|
17408
|
17409